Is stainless steel good for coastal areas?
I watched a Bali hotel replace rusted aluminum rails yearly. Their switch to stainless changed everything.
304/316 stainless steel1 resists coastal corrosion2 when surface-treated. Our 2μm PVD coating prevents salt penetration better than 5μm paint. Maintenance costs drop 60% compared to carbon steel.

Coastal Performance Comparison
We tested four materials in Qatar’s Gulf climate:
| Material | Rust Appearance | Maintenance Cost/Year |
|---|---|---|
| Mild Steel | 3 months | $18/m² |
| Aluminum | 8 months | $12/m² |
| 304 Stainless | 5 years | $4/m² |
| 316 Stainless | 8+ years | $3/m² |
Key protection methods:
- Electropolishing: Reduces surface pores by 80%
- Nanocoating: Repels salt deposits effectively
- Pattern Design: Vertical grooves prevent water pooling

Does stainless steel tarnish in sea water?
A Myanmar client’s black stainless signage turned spotted in 6 months. Let’s fix such issues permanently.
Stainless steel tarnishes in seawater without proper treatment. Our PVD-coated 316L1 retains 95% color integrity after 5 years in harsh marine environments.

Tarnish Prevention Techniques
Three-layer protection system used by top fabricators:
| Layer | Function | Thickness |
|---|---|---|
| Base Metal | 316L stainless substrate | 0.8-3mm |
| PVD Coating | Color & corrosion barrier | 2-4μm |
| Top Coat | UV/scratch protection | 1-2μm |
Maintenance protocols that work:
- Weekly: Fresh water rinse
- Monthly: pH-neutral cleaner
- Annual: Professional recoating
Critical tarnish factors:
- Chloride levels above 500 ppm
- Temperatures exceeding 60°C
- Abrasive sand particles
